OpenWrt无线中继实战:基于mt7621芯片的家庭网络无缝扩展
1. 为什么需要无线中继家里总有几个角落Wi-Fi信号弱到连微信消息都发不出去我去年用新路由3mt7621芯片折腾OpenWrt无线中继时实测把卫生间信号从-85dBm提升到-65dBm刷短视频再也不用站在门口了。无线中继本质上就是个信号放大器但比普通放大器更智能——它会伪装成主路由的分身让手机自动无感切换。传统解决方案要么拉网线破坏装修要么用电力猫受电路干扰。而mt7621芯片的5个千兆口双频WiFi配合OpenWrt系统就像乐高积木能灵活搭建透明桥接网络。最关键的是所有设备都在同一网段NAS访问、智能家居控制都不会受影响。2. 硬件准备与系统刷写2.1 设备选型要点我经手过十余款mt7621设备新路由3Newifi D2性价比最高128MB内存够跑DockerUSB3.0接硬盘能当轻量NAS。某鱼二手价80元左右注意要选带原装电源的版本——我贪便宜买的杂牌电源导致5GHz频段频繁掉线。其他可选设备小米路由器PRO需拆机刷BREED极路由B70闪存布局特殊歌华链无线信号最强2.2 OpenWrt固件选择官方21.02.3版本最稳定但缺省没带LuCI界面。推荐使用以下编译版本wget https://downloads.openwrt.org/releases/21.02.3/targets/ramips/mt7621/openwrt-21.02.3-ramips-mt7621-newifi-d2-squashfs-sysupgrade.bin刷机后记得先改root密码passwd sed -i s/192.168.1.1/192.168.2.254/ /etc/config/network3. 核心配置实战3.1 无线配置详解重点在于双频分离配置2.4GHz用于中继上行连接主路由5GHz用于本地覆盖。这是我的/etc/config/wireless优化配置config wifi-device radio0 # 2.4GHz射频 option channel 6 # 务必与主路由同频 option hwmode 11n # 兼容性最好 option txpower 20 # 功率调太高反而会干扰 config wifi-iface sta # 中继客户端 option device radio0 option mode sta option ssid MainRouter # 主路由SSID option encryption psk2ccmp # WPA2-AES加密 option key YourPassword option network wwan # 关键指定到WAN外网 config wifi-iface ap # 本地热点 option device radio0 option mode ap option ssid HomeWiFi # 与主路由同名 option encryption none # 由主路由统一认证3.2 网络拓扑搭建关键是要关闭副路由的DHCP通过/etc/config/network配置config interface lan option type bridge option ifname eth0.1 # 绑定所有LAN口 option proto static option ipaddr 192.168.2.254 # 静态IP需在主路由DHCP范围外 option netmask 255.255.255.0 option gateway 192.168.2.1 # 指向主路由IP list dns 192.168.2.1 config interface wwan option proto dhcp # 从中继链路获取IP option ifname wlan0 # 无线客户端接口4. 高级优化技巧4.1 无缝漫游设置要实现真正的无感切换需要调整802.11k/v/r协议参数uci set wireless.radio0.ieee80211k1 uci set wireless.radio0.ieee80211v1 uci set wireless.radio0.ieee80211r1 uci set wireless.radio0.ft_over_ds1 uci set wireless.radio0.ft_psk_generate_local1 uci commit wifi reload4.2 信号强度调优通过iwinfo工具实时监控信号质量watch -n 1 iwinfo wlan0 assoclist | grep -E SNR|rate当信号SNR信噪比低于25dB时建议调整天线角度至45度倾斜避开微波炉、蓝牙设备等干扰源在/etc/config/wireless中降低txpower到17dBm5. 常见问题排查5.1 中继连接不稳定我遇到过最诡异的问题是每天下午准时断线最终发现是主路由设置了定时重启。排查步骤查看无线日志logread | grep hostapd检测MTU值是否匹配ping -s 1472 -M do 192.168.2.1更新无线驱动opkg install kmod-mt76 --force-depends5.2 网速减半问题当中继链路和终端设备共用同一射频时吞吐量会腰斩。解决方案使用5GHz中继2.4GHz覆盖在/etc/config/wireless中启用WDSoption wds 1 option noscan 16. 扩展应用场景除了家庭覆盖这套方案还能实现别墅多层组网每层一个节点搭建临时活动网络配合移动电源扩展物联网设备容量分担主路由压力实测在120平三居室环境中添加中继节点后平均延迟从78ms降至32ms5GHz覆盖率从65%提升至98%最大并发设备数从32增加到64